The Mysterious Case of the Alperton Angels by Janice Hallett

4.0


This was a solid mystery. I was invested, wanting to figure out what happened, having theories and trying to tie the different clues together. There were a couple times where I started to get a little bored because there were a lot of clues but no way to connect them, so it felt like the book wasn't moving forward. But it was just a small portion of the book.

Overall, this was entertaining and compelling. The use of multimedia (text messages, emails, news) worked really well, except for the excerpts of two fiction books about the case because they were mostly not interesting, too long and the excerpts of one of the books were truly cringe worthy. Lastly, I didn't 100% love the ending, it was just ok.
